
Beef and curry pilaf
Description
You can serve pilaf as is, but it will taste even better with a light vegetable salad, for example, made of tomatoes and onions, and you can also add some fresh herbs. To make the flavor more vivid and rich, in addition to curry, we'll add paprika and garlic. This dish can even be served at a festive table—there will always be someone who loves it.
Instructions
- 1
Step 1

Prepare the ingredients.
- 2
Step 2

Peel the carrots, wash and dry them. Cut the carrots into strips.
- 3
Step 3

Peel the onion, rinse and dry. Cut the onion into cubes.
- 4
Step 4

Rinse the veal and pat dry. Cut the veal into small pieces.
- 5
Step 5

Heat the pan and add the oil, then sauté the carrots, onions, and meat for 8–10 minutes.
- 6
Step 6

Add a little water to the pan and simmer the veal for 40 minutes.
- 7
Step 7

Then transfer the meat to a cauldron, add rice, spices, curry, and garlic. Pour in two cups of hot water. Cook the pilaf covered for 25 minutes.
- 8
Step 8

The pilaf is ready.
